Morning Report on Down Monitors

Does anyone know of a way to create a report that would only show down monitors?

I would like to create a report that goes out every morning to our techs that just shows the monitors that are down.  This would keep them from having to login to ipMonitor to see the down monitors.  Also this would allow them to get the report on their smartphone thru email and potentially start resolving issues before coming into work.

  • Hi Tsommoore,

    You should be able to do this using a 3-step process.

    1.  Create a SmartGroup to display Monitors with a status of Down.

    2. Create a report based on the SmartGroup.

    3. Create a Report Publisher to email/save the report every morning.

  • How would I get the following layout inside the report:

    The top of the table I want the device name and inside the table I want to show only the down monitors.

    So I wan the report to show the name of the device then under that only the down monitors for that device.

    Thanks for your help

  • Tsommoore,

    At this time there is no way to do this because the Device Name is not stored within the XML of the Monitors.  The best you could do is add a column to the Data Table that would pull the Parent ID, however, this will only give you the internal ID of the Device the Monitor belongs to.
